Summary

CROCC2 (ciliary rootlet coiled-coil, rootletin family member 2, HGNC:51677) is a protein-coding gene on chromosome 2q37.3, encoding Ciliary rootlet coiled-coil protein 2 (H7BZ55).

Predicted to be active in centriole and centrosome.
